A single Bay Area mom, pregnant with her 3rd child, fights to reclaim her family. 2023 debut feature from filmmaker Savana.
Gia (Tia Nomore) is a pregnant woman fighting for custody of her two children in the foster care system. As she treks through each day, trying to tick all the boxes on the “fit mother” checklist, she fights not only the system itself but also her struggles and the ideals set by the culture she lives in. Not only do her born children hang in the balance, but the future of her unborn child, due any day, is up in the air.

Sarah Webster Fabio Center for Social Justice
Sarah Webster Fabio Center for Social Justice (SWFCenter) is a 501(C)3, the organization was inspired by the work of Sarah Fabio, poet, scholar, educator, and cultural critic. Fabio consistently found ways to speak her truth and continues to inspire others to do the same! The mission of SWFCenter is to support the needs of traditionally underserved communities by providing opportunities for dialogue, art, social justice, and community building.
